Questions and Answers Date answered: 27 March 2002

S1W-24079

Particular rural challenges include sparsity of population, access to markets, distance, critical mass e.g. an insufficient concentration of entrepreneurs, limited job opportunities, labour supply, availability of development sites and limited range of services. Questions and Answers Date answered: 15 February 2007

S2W-31649

Permanent civil servants areprohibited from attending party conferences in their official capacity, except inrare circumstances when their presence may be required for carrying through essentialdepartmental business unconnected with the conference.
